Tarique Rahman, the acting chairman of the Bangladesh Nationalist Party, has said the establishment of democracy will guarantee the rights of animals, wildlife, and ecosystems in the country. Addressing a seminar on Saturday, Tarique spoke about the connection between democracy and the protection of environmental rights. He said, "Just as human rights are central to democracy, the rights of wildlife and ecosystems are equally vital. When democracy and integrity are established in a state, the environment and its biodiversity are safeguarded."
